在现代的Web应用程序开发中,与外部设备进行通信变得越来越常见。Web Serial API是一项强大的API,它允许Web应用程序与串行设备(如Arduino、传感器和其他嵌入式设备)进行直接通信。本文将介绍如何在Vue 3项目中使用Web Serial API,以便实现前端与外部设备的交互。
步骤1:创建Vue 3项目
首先,我们需要创建一个Vue 3项目。在终端中执行以下命令:
vue create web-serial-project
cd web-serial-project
接下来,按照提示选择适合您的项目的配置选项。
步骤2:安装web-serial-polyfill库
由于Web Serial API目前只在较新的浏览器上得到广泛支持,我们需要安装web-serial-polyfill库以提供对旧浏览器的支持。在终端中执行以下命令:
npm install web-serial-polyfill
步骤3:创建串行通信服务
在Vue 3项目中,我们
本文介绍了如何在Vue 3项目中利用Web Serial API与串行设备通信。从创建Vue 3项目开始,通过安装web-serial-polyfill库以支持旧浏览器,接着创建串行通信服务,最后在Vue组件中实现串行设备的连接、断开、读取和写入数据。示例代码展示了如何在Vue组件中使用这些功能。
订阅专栏 解锁全文
677

被折叠的 条评论
为什么被折叠?



